Cedar Glen Lodge is an award-winning, Eco-Friendly resort offering a refined and relaxed mountain retreat, surrounded by lush and verdant landscape. All suites and cabins have been tastefully and beautifully appointed in a cozy and comfortable setting. Renovations and landscaping were meticulously designed with environmentally conscience planning and implementation. Nestled under a canopy of majestic pine trees, Cedar Glen Lodge is a nature-rich mountain getaway conveniently located to many activities for the outdoor enthusiast and access to the pristine waters of Lake Tahoe just across the street. Whether traveling solo, as a couple or a family, Cedar Glen Lodge is your perfect vacation destination. Family reunions and corporate outings are also welcome to experience the tranquility of North Lake Tahoe.

Sarah M wrote a review Sep 2022
Fair Oaks, CA26 contributions27 helpful votes
After lots of research I booked a stand alone cabin based on the outstanding reviews on Tripadvisor. Check in was quick and the staff were friendly and answered the few questions I had about the pool area. The grounds are well kept and there are tubes, ice chests, etc for the beach located across the street. The sauna was closed during our visit but the pool and hot tub were available. There is a small but fun putting green and volleyball/badminton area. The lounge is no longer in operation and only offers free coffee and tea in the morning. We stayed in unit 7, the free standing one bedroom lodge. There was a lot of road noise since the property is located on North Lake Boulevard and there was road work nearby (pretty much everywhere in the summer in Tahoe). The unit was a little dated and I found all the "notes" to be annoying, just give a list rather then litter the room with notes. The sofa bed is about as bad as you would expect and is NOT recommended for an adult. The sofa bed is too short; maybe suitable for a child but not anyone else. The cancellation policy is punitive and not normal given the other resorts where I've stayed. At the time of visit we were dealing with the Mosquito fire and lucked out that the smoke was not thick when we visited. If the smoke had been an issue we would have had to cancel the res and would have had to pay between 50-100% of the stay. Be sure to read the fine print on the check in receipt because there are more rules here about washing your own dishes, smoking, etc. None of these impacted us, but I wanted to point them out. We paid well over $500/night to stay at this resort and I would not recommend nor will my family stay here again. There are way too many nice properties in the Tahoe basin that have more amenities and are significantly less expensive.

Response from Martha Bryan, Owner at Cedar Glen Lodge
Responded Sep 18, 2022
Thank you Luv PSU for the review. Cedar Glen Lodge has a total of 31 rooms and 14 different room types. We have a lot of different room options to help our guests find the perfect room and price point for their beautiful Tahoe vacation. You choose our 1 bedroom stand alone cabin with kitchen, living room, and fireplace. This is one of our more expensive rooms. We also have very affordable Studio Cabins and Lakeview Suites. Your stay was at the end of Summer (our high season) when our rates are the highest. We believe our rates are in-line with any other resort in Tahoe that offers all the different amenities that we do. In regards to our cancellation policy, it is 50% of total reservation. If you cancel 14 days before your stay then you would lose the cost of your first night stay. If you cancel with less than 14 days of your stay you lose your 50% deposit. That being said we are human and we understand that there are certain circumstances that would cause someone to cancel their reservation. Often times we are very understanding when it comes to the cancellation of a reservation. Again thank you for your honest review.
